UEBERRASCHENDE RESISTENZ VON CARBONSAEURECHLORIDEN UND -ANHYDRIDEN GEGEN UEBERGANGSMETALLHALTIGE ALKYLIERUNGS- UND CARBONYLOLEFINIERUNGS-REAGENZIEN
Kauffmann, Thomas,Abel, Thomas,Beirich, Christoph,Kieper, Gudrun,Pahde, Claudia,et al.
, p. 5355 - 5358 (1986)
Carboxylic acid chlorides proved to be surprisingly resistent towards alkyl transition metal complexes and molybdenum complexes which are able to methylate or carbonylolefinate aldehydes.In presence of carboxylic acid chlorides methylation of aldehydes was possible with Cl2CrMe(THF)3 and carbonylolefination with ClMo(O)=CH2 or Cl2Mo(Me)=CH2 as well.No methylation occured by reacting Cl2CrMe(THF)3 with carboxylic acid anhydrides.
